New mids, tweeters, midsubs, subwoofer and amplifier. The DICE link is the IPod integration to the Navi system. So, darn near everything but the head unit.

The part that I like best about their system is that there's no cutting or permanent changes. Makes selling it to another X5er when I sell the car all that much easier!

Yes I have but I am also in car audio and it is very much personal prefrence the brands I like suit my musical taste and are a little bit of a different breed in comparison to your products (example the Oz 3-way setup I just purchased to put in is a high end SQ set that retails for about a grand a set comes with tweet 4" mid and 6.5"mid/bass...other setups in different vehicles use BRAX, Morel, Blaupunkt Velocity and some others) I would love to use factory wiring to get the Arc amps I am planning on paring with these components running it would be stellar! plus that way I can amplifiy a proper three way component system keeping the excellent sonic placement of the dash mounted mid to keep the fron stage more on the dash instead of in the footwell if you have the plug and play hookups for this on the amp and on the speaker end I would be more than happy to purchase them along with the line output converters...
